  1. Write an example of how you have shown being balanced
  2. Pick up something dropped
  3. Give someone a compliment
  4. Asking how someone’s day was
  5. Write an example of how you have shown being risk taker.
  6. Say hello to a staff member that you do not know
  7. Sit with someone who is alone
  8. Apologize
  9. Introduce yourself to someone you don't know
  10. Greet your bus monitor or guard with a big smile and a “hello”
  11. Free!
  12. Say "thank you" to a teacher
  13. Learn someone’s name
  14. Open the door for someone
  15. Recycle
  16. Invite someone to participate
  17. Sit with a different group of people at lunch
  18. Write an example of how you have shown being caring.
  19. Let someone go ahead of you
  20. Write an example of how you have shown being principled.
